1 definition by Katy Avila

Someone who from far away looks delightful but upon closer inspection is ugly as sin.
Origin: Clueless
"Whoa! From down the block that guy looked HOT but when I got closer he was SUCH a Monet!"
by Katy Avila August 09, 2006

